We encourage all participants to undertake a fitness assessment with us. We are able to offer assessments to participants every nine months, and they provide you and us with valuable information about your strengths and limitations. Your assessment guides us in the support we offer you, to achieve your goal.
Assessments take approximately one hour and all parts of the assessment are voluntary.
We supervise university students from health sciences disciplines to assist us in conducting the fitness assessments.
Wellbeing survey
A five-minute survey which provides us with more information about you, your perceived quality of life and social connectedness.
Grip Strength Test
The grip strength test is used to evaluate the participant’s maximal grip force produced in a single muscular contraction. Grip strength is commonly used as an indicator of a person’s overall strength capacity.
Unipedal Stance Test (Balance)
Maintaining or improving balance ability is vital to prolonging the healthy lifespan of older adults. The unipedal stance test requires the participant to stand on one leg for up to 45 seconds with eyes opened and with eyes closed. Clinicians use the unipedal stance test to identify whether a patient is vulnerable to falls.
Timed Up and Go Test
The Timed Up and Go is a test that measures the time it takes for a participant to rise from a chair and walk 3 metres away and then return to the chair and sit down again. It is a screening tool used to assist clinicians in identifying people most at risk of falling and provides an overall indication of physical function.
6-Minute Walk Test
The 6-minute walk is a self-paced test designed to measure the distance a participant can walk in 6 minutes. It is used to measure submaximal physical capacity and is a good indicator of cardiovascular fitness.
Goal setting interview
This interview will see participants will design and commit to practical physical activity goals for the next six months. The Daily Moves team also uses this interview to design and determine what types of activities, options and supports to put in place to assist participants to reach their goals.
